Re: Некорректное отображение имен файлов в плеере
Копался в плеере и увидел, что проблема с unknown не решилась. Проблему увидел следующим образом.
Зашел в Music List. Если выбирать группы Исполнитель, альбом, жанр, то в некоторых категориях видны элементы "error reading mp3tag" (точную фразу не помню). Сразу же удалил проблемные элементы. Из списка они исчезли, но все равно были повторения, пустые теги, подмена названий (причем названия брались случайные из абсолютно левых папок плеера. К примеру eula.txt и т.п.) и прочая ерунда.
Вообщем после продолжительных мучений
нашел на аудиофилах рекомендацию о не использовании в тегах символов &%$^ç@
У меня были только & символы в тегах и в названиях файлов. Удалил из названий файлов (без удаления из тэгов). Стало НАМНОГО легче, хотя проблему окончательно не решило.
На данном этапе у меня только две "проблемные" композиции, которые повторяются (причем всего по одному разу, причем только в режиме просмотра "по исполнителям/альбомам/..."). Так что можно считать это победой. Удаление проблемных символов и из тэгов никак не отразилось на решении проблемы, так что основная проблема в названиях файлов.
Проверил оригинальные (до их исправления mp3diag-ом) версии "проблемных" композиций при помощи Mp3Diag. Ощибок не обнаружил, только предупреждения:
ea - ID3V2 tag doesn't have an APIC frame (which is used to store images).
an - No normalization undo information found. The song is probably not normalized by MP3Gain or a similar program. As a result, it may sound too loud or too quiet when compared to songs from other albums.так что пролема явно не в структуре mp3 файлов.
Кстати, нашел способ быстрого обновления всей БД - поменять язык
При смене языка плеер принудительно перестраивает БД. Возможно тут об этом писали и я заново открыл велосипед.
Еще нашел способ переключать песни при помощи +/- в режиме блокировки. Очень удобно. Настройки -> Общие -> User defined buttons:
Клавиша меню - следующая композиция
Set hold state - use upper buttons (FF/REW)
теперь в незаблокированном состоянии при работе в режиме музыка (именно окно "музыка" должно быть открыто) при нажатии на кнопку menu будет переходить на следующую мелодию.
А в заблокированном по нажатию на -/+ (условия те же).
Добавлено спустя 2 дня 23 часа 2 минуты 31 секунду:Заметил, что проблема не касается БД плеера, либо БД плеера строится не только по музыке, но и по всей файловой системе. Так, во время попытки открыть флеш-приложения при помощи acrobat flash, установленного на плеер наблюдаю в папке с приложениями (с десяток мелких swf файлов) левое название левого файла. Причем файл музыкальный, причем один. Причем эта проблема абсолютно повторяема. Интересно, что имя файла всегда (после каждой перезагрузки) одно и то же.
Вопрос: БД строится по всей ФС? Или она касаетя только музыки?
Копался в плеере и увидел, что проблема с unknown не решилась. Проблему увидел следующим образом.
Зашел в Music List. Если выбирать группы Исполнитель, альбом, жанр, то в некоторых категориях видны элементы "error reading mp3tag" (точную фразу не помню). Сразу же удалил проблемные элементы. Из списка они исчезли, но все равно были повторения, пустые теги, подмена названий (причем названия брались случайные из абсолютно левых папок плеера. К примеру eula.txt и т.п.) и прочая ерунда.
Вообщем после продолжительных мучений [url=http://iaudiophile.net/forums/showthread.php?t=24498]нашел на аудиофилах[/url] рекомендацию о не использовании в тегах символов &%$^ç@
У меня были только & символы в тегах и в названиях файлов. Удалил из названий файлов (без удаления из тэгов). Стало НАМНОГО легче, хотя проблему окончательно не решило.
На данном этапе у меня только две "проблемные" композиции, которые повторяются (причем всего по одному разу, причем только в режиме просмотра "по исполнителям/альбомам/..."). Так что можно считать это победой. Удаление проблемных символов и из тэгов никак не отразилось на решении проблемы, так что основная проблема в названиях файлов.
Проверил оригинальные (до их исправления mp3diag-ом) версии "проблемных" композиций при помощи Mp3Diag. Ощибок не обнаружил, только предупреждения:
[i]ea - ID3V2 tag doesn't have an APIC frame (which is used to store images).
an - No normalization undo information found. The song is probably not normalized by MP3Gain or a similar program. As a result, it may sound too loud or too quiet when compared to songs from other albums.[/i]
так что пролема явно не в структуре mp3 файлов.
Кстати, нашел способ быстрого обновления всей БД - поменять язык :) При смене языка плеер принудительно перестраивает БД. Возможно тут об этом писали и я заново открыл велосипед.
Еще нашел способ переключать песни при помощи +/- в режиме блокировки. Очень удобно. Настройки -> Общие -> User defined buttons:
Клавиша меню - следующая композиция
Set hold state - use upper buttons (FF/REW)
теперь в незаблокированном состоянии при работе в режиме музыка (именно окно "музыка" должно быть открыто) при нажатии на кнопку menu будет переходить на следующую мелодию.
А в заблокированном по нажатию на -/+ (условия те же).
[color=green][size=80]Добавлено спустя 2 дня 23 часа 2 минуты 31 секунду:[/size][/color]
Заметил, что проблема не касается БД плеера, либо БД плеера строится не только по музыке, но и по всей файловой системе. Так, во время попытки открыть флеш-приложения при помощи acrobat flash, установленного на плеер наблюдаю в папке с приложениями (с десяток мелких swf файлов) левое название левого файла. Причем файл музыкальный, причем один. Причем эта проблема абсолютно повторяема. Интересно, что имя файла всегда (после каждой перезагрузки) одно и то же.
Вопрос: БД строится по всей ФС? Или она касаетя только музыки?